How much does UserTesting pay per hour?

UserTesting pays testers typically between $10 and $20 per completed test, which usually takes about 15 to 20 minutes. The hourly rate can vary depending on the number of tests completed and the complexity of each test, but it generally ranges from $10 to $20 per hour for most testers.

Does UserTesting actually pay?

UserTesting pays individuals who complete usability tests, typically offering between $10 and $60 per test, depending on the complexity and length. Payments are made via PayPal after completing tests and meeting the platform's requirements, making it a legitimate way to earn money through remote testing tasks.

How do I become a user tester?

To become a user tester, you typically need to sign up with testing platforms or companies that conduct usability testing, complete a profile highlighting your devices and browsing habits, and sometimes pass a sample test to demonstrate your ability to provide clear feedback. Basic computer skills and attention to detail are important, and some tests may require specific equipment or software. Consistently checking for new testing opportunities can increase your chances of earning income as a user tester.

UX Researcher Contractor (Rapid Research / Sprint Support)
On-Site Role
Compensation: $60 per hour
ABOUT THE ROLE
Our client is seeking a decisive, action-oriented UX Researcher Contractor to support product teams operating in fast-paced sprint and incubation environments. This role is designed for a researcher who will plan, execute, and deliver decision-ready insights within 24-48 hours as part of 5-day sprint cycles or rapid innovation work. You will independently lead end-to-end UX research studies, partner with product and design teams to frame focused, decision-driven research questions, and determine the appropriate level of rigor based on timeline, risk, and decision needs. The ideal candidate is highly operationally efficient, comfortable working with imperfect information, and focused on unblocking decisions quickly rather than producing exhaustive research artifacts. Strong product instincts, crisp communication, and the ability to drive research that directly informs design and product direction under tight timelines are essential. You will add immediate value to product teams by synthesizing findings into clear, actionable insights and delivering concise presentations that enable rapid decision-making.
WHAT YOU'LL DO
  • Lead UX research studies end-to-end, from scoping through final readout
  • Partner with product and design teams to frame focused, decision-driven research questions
  • Determine the appropriate level of research rigor based on timeline, risk, and decision needs
  • Advise teams on when research is needed and select the most appropriate methods
  • Design and execute studies including usability testing, journey exploration, concept evaluation, and in-depth interviews
  • Conduct rapid-turn research (24-48 hours) to support sprint cycles and incubation work, including quick study design and launch, streamlined protocols and recruitment, and fast synthesis focused on signal over exhaustiveness
  • Perform more structured research when deeper insight is needed, such as foundational or exploratory work
  • Synthesize findings into clear, actionable insights with direct implications for product and design
  • Deliver concise presentations or readouts that enable teams to make decisions quickly
WHAT YOU BRING
  • ~5 years conducting UX research for digital products
  • Demonstrated ability to run research independently end-to-end
  • Proven experience executing rapid or iterative research under tight timelines
  • Strong facilitation and moderation skills with the ability to get signal quickly
  • Exceptional written and verbal communication skills
  • Strong product mindset; comfortable connecting research findings to design and product direction
  • Experience working closely with product managers and designers
  • Experience working in agile, sprint-based, or innovation environments
  • Ability to flex between speed and depth depending on the problem
  • Strong prioritization and operational efficiency; focuses on what matters for the decision at hand
  • Clarity under pressure; communicates simply and directly, even with incomplete data
  • Bias toward action and decision-making over completeness
  • Ability to operate autonomously and add immediate value to product teams

SUBMISSION REQUIREMENTS
A portfolio can be included, but candidates are asked to submit two contrasting research studies that demonstrate their approach to different research situations. For each study, please include:
  • Study plan or research brief
  • Discussion guide / protocol / user test configuration
  • Final stakeholder presentation or report

At least one example should demonstrate rapid-turn research (48 hours or less), including how scope, methods, and synthesis were adapted for speed.
